**Job Overview:** We are seeking a dedicated Driving Instructor to join our team. As a Driving Instructor, you will be responsible for providing driving instruction to students, ensuring they develop safe driving habits and acquire the necessary skills to pass their driving tests. **Duties:** - Conduct driving lessons for students of varying skill levels - Teach students the rules of the road and safe driving practices - Provide constructive feedback to students to help them improve their driving skills - Create a supportive and encouraging learning environment for students - Administer practice driving tests to assess students' readiness for their driver's license exams **Skills:** - Proficient in driving techniques and traffic laws - Strong classroom management skills - Ability to effectively educate and communicate with students - Experience working with students in an educational setting - Knowledge of adult education principles - Excellent communication skills to convey driving instructions clearly and effectively
Job Types: Full-time, Part-time
Pay: $25.00 - $30.00 per hour
Expected hours: 6 – 40 per week
